Nawapur

Nawapur is a village located in Chandvad tehsil of Nashik district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Chandvad (tehsildar office) and 51km away from district headquarter Nashik. As per 2009 stats, Dudh Khede is the gram panchayat of Nawapur village.

About Nawapur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Nawapur is 550405. The village spans a total geographical area of 465.43 hectares. Nashik is nearest town to Nawapur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 51km away.

When it comes to local governance, Nawapur village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Chandvad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Dindori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Nawapur

According to the 2011 Census, Nawapur has a total population of about 1,365, with approximately 682 males and 683 females. The sex ratio is around 1001 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 173 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There is 1 member of the Scheduled Castes (SC) community, an important social group here.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,352. The overall literacy rate is approximately 61.25%, with male literacy at about 69.21% and female literacy near 53.29%. There are around 295 households in the village. Connectivity of Nawapur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Nawapur. As per the 2011 stats, Nawapur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
